On June 4, Tra Vinh City Police (Tra Vinh) said that it was verifying and clarifying the case of a young man blocking the road and breaking the glass of an ambulance carrying a patient that occurred in ward 6. The incident was filmed. clip, posted on social networks caused outrage.
The police said that the young man involved is HQD (25 years old, living in Ward 9, Tra Vinh City). After the incident, the young man left the area. The police are lobbying the family to ask D. to return to the locality to cooperate in the investigation.
According to initial information, on the afternoon of May 31, an ambulance carried the patient from Cho Ray Hospital (HCMC) to Thien An Hospital (Tra Vinh City) for further treatment.
When coming to Nguyen Dang Street (Ward 7, Tra Vinh City) saw two motorbikes ahead, so the ambulance driver pressed the horn for priority. At this time, the people riding on the motorcycle mentioned above do not give way.
When the ambulance driver evaded the vehicle, the young man on a motorbike gave chase. When he arrived at the road near Tra Vinh Provincial General Hospital, the young man stopped the ambulance and used bricks and stones to damage the vehicle. It was recorded that the ambulance was damaged in many parts such as: windshield, glass door, rearview mirror, trunk...
